Monitor errors and crashes in Tag Spotlight
Group errors together in Splunk RUM and use Tag Spotlight to understand errors and crashes.
Splunk RUM aggregates errors based on the stack trace, which contains the error type and error message. The following table explains how Splunk RUM aggregates errors depending on the situation.

About the error ID
Splunk RUM groups errors based on an error ID (labeled ErrorID) that it computes for each error. Its computation is based on a hash of the error's stack trace, the error's message, and the error's type. It computes each error ID only once. The stack trace component of the hash is different depending on whether the stack trace is symbolicated or not. Therefore, the computed error ID, and hence the grouping of errors, is different depending on when you upload source maps:
-
If you never upload source maps, the error IDs are based on the unreadable stack traces.
-
If you upload source maps at the time that you update your application with a new version, the error IDs are based on the readable stack traces.
-
If you upload source maps "on-demand" (in other words, after Splunk RUM has already ingested some errors) through the UI, the error IDs of existing errors are unchanged (still based on unreadable stack traces) but the error IDs, and hence error groupings, of future errors will be different (based on readable stack traces). If you're looking at a large enough time range to include errors ingested before and after you uploaded your source map, you will see that your application's errors are grouped differently, and the Error summary displays a message to alert you to this fact. The message varies depending on the application's platform, but is something like ..older instances of this crash remain in their original groupings, but newer instances are grouped based on the deobfuscation now available.
